Pantoprazole for the Treatment of GERD Associated Symptoms Focusing on Sleep Disorders.

Nycomed·observational·Posted Nov 21, 2007·Updated May 8, 2012

In Brief

An observational study evaluating Pantoprazole for Erosive Gastroesophageal Reflux Disease and Non-Erosive Reflux Disease. Completed, enrolled 8,616 participants across 1,153 sites.

Detailed Summary

The aim of the study was to evaluate the effect of Pantoprazole 20 mg/40 mg for 14 days on symptoms in patients with NERD (non-erosive reflux disease) or eGERD (erosive gastroesophageal reflux disease) with special focus on the reduction of symptomatic sleep disorders.
